tomcat SSL协议配置

为Tomcat生成用于SSL通讯的密钥:keytool -genkey -alias tomcat -keyalg RSA,输入密钥密码和相应参数,结果是在用户目录中创建了名为.ketstore的密钥文件。
导出密钥文件:keytool -export -file server.crt -alias tomcat,输入上一步中的密码,结果在当前目录生成server.crt密钥文件。
为JVM导入密钥:keytool -import -keystore %JAVA_HOME%/jre/lib/security/cacerts -file server.crt -alias tomcat,输入密码,将创建cacerts文件。
修改Tomcat配置文件server.xml,去掉对于SSL的注释,即开放8443端口,注意这里需要在connector字段中加入keystorePass="password"参数,password即为上面几步中涉及到的密码。
启动Tomcat,测试https://localhost:8443/是否是需经过验证方可访问

在2000下测试,为JVM导入密钥正常,在xp下导入失败
阅读更多
个人分类: 技术交流
上一篇xfire 1.0配置
下一篇cas 2.0.12在tomcat上的部署
想对作者说点什么? 我来说一句

tomcat6-dta-ssl-1.0.0.jar

2013年06月17日 8KB 下载

没有更多推荐了,返回首页

关闭
关闭